1502079986264 is an even composite number. It is composed of five dist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of two hundred sixteen divisors.

Prime factorization of 1502079986264:

23 × 112 × 132 × 732 × 1723

(2 × 2 × 2 × 11 × 11 × 13 × 13 × 73 × 73 × 1723)
